Common Dental Issues Citizens Face in South gate
Because of the rate of life in South gate, many people delay dental treatment up until something injures. By the time they make it in, tiny, reparable issues might have turned into bigger problems. Here are several of one of the most common dental troubles we see amongst regional citizens-- and what they imply for your health.
1. Dental caries and tooth decay
With frequent snacking, sugary beverages, and on-the-go dishes, dental caries are extremely common, especially in kids and teens. When plaque rests on teeth for also long, acids slowly gnaw at the enamel, triggering little holes. At first, you may feel no discomfort whatsoever. Gradually, degeneration can get to the inner layers of the tooth, creating sensitivity and eventually extreme discomfort or infection.
2. Gum tissue disease (gingivitis and periodontitis)
Many grownups in South gate show early indications of gum tissue illness-- red, inflamed, or hemorrhaging gums-- especially if it's been a while given that their last cleaning. Left unattended, gum illness can bring about bone loss, loose teeth, and also missing teeth. The good news: early gum illness is often reversible with professional cleansings and much better home care.
3. Broken or broken teeth from grinding
Long work hours, anxiety, and commuting can result in nighttime teeth grinding (bruxism). With time, grinding can wear down enamel, crack dental fillings, and cause jaw pain or migraines. We often detect this during examinations-- flattened tooth surfaces or broke edges-- also before patients know they're grinding.

Key Factors to consider and Prices of Seeing a Dentist in South gate
For lots of households in South gate, the two greatest inquiries are simple: "What do I really need?" and "How much will it set you back?" A relied on dentist needs to respond to both plainly before any therapy starts. Right here are the primary factors that impact your treatment and expenses.
1. Type and extent of the problem
A small dental caries caught early might just need a simple filling. The exact same tooth, left untreated, could later need an origin canal, crown, or perhaps removal. The even more advanced the problem, the more time, products, and check outs are called for-- so very early visits usually suggest lower long-term prices.
2. Preventative vs. corrective care
Precautionary services-- like exams, X-rays, and cleansings-- are commonly one of the most budget-friendly and are commonly covered well by insurance policy. Corrective treatments-- dental fillings, crowns, root canals, implants-- cost even more however are vital when teeth are harmed. In a lot of cases, a cost effective cleansing today can protect against a far more costly restorative procedure tomorrow.

FAQs concerning Dentist in South Gate
How frequently ought to I see a dentist in South gate?
Most people ought to see a dentist every 6 months for a check-up and cleansing. If you have periodontal condition, a history of regular cavities, or certain clinical conditions, your dentist might advise extra frequent check outs, such as every three to 4 months. Routine gos to assist catch problems early when treatment is simpler and more economical.
What should I do if I have a dental emergency situation in South gate?
If you have severe tooth discomfort, a knocked-out tooth, or a broken filling, call a regional dentist right away and describe that it's an emergency situation. Several workplaces get same-day openings for immediate visits. In the meantime, stay clear of chewing on the afflicted location, rinse gently with cozy water, and keep any type of damaged tooth items ideally.
Are dental sees painful?
Modern dentistry focuses on comfort. With today's numbing methods, mild approaches, and advanced tools, most procedures are far more comfy than lots of people expect. If you're anxious, inform your dentist ahead of time-- they can slow down, clarify each step, and use additional techniques to maintain you unwinded throughout your browse through.
How can I keep my dental expenses reduced over time?
The most basic method to keep dental costs down is to remain constant with preventative treatment: brush twice a day with fluoride tooth paste, floss daily, restriction sugary treats and beverages, and keep up with your normal cleansings and examinations. Very early treatment of small troubles-- like small tooth cavities or moderate periodontal swelling-- often sets you back much less than waiting until there is major pain or infection.
